The Extent of Contamination: Assessing the Spread of Toxic Chemicals

The February 3rd derailment released a cocktail of hazardous substances, including vinyl chloride, butyl acrylate, and other toxic chemicals. While initial cleanup efforts focused on controlled burns and the immediate evacuation of residents, the full extent of the contamination remains a significant concern. The initial response, while aiming to neutralize the immediate threat posed by vinyl chloride, may not have fully addressed the pervasive spread of other toxic chemicals. This incomplete cleanup has led to lingering concerns about the extent of the contamination in and around East Palestine.

Specific areas affected include:

  • Residential buildings: Many homes and apartments near the derailment site have been found to contain detectable levels of toxic chemicals, raising concerns about indoor air quality and potential long-term exposure.
  • Businesses: Local businesses, particularly those near the tracks, suffered significant damage and potential contamination, impacting their operations and the livelihoods of their employees.
  • Public spaces: Schools, community centers, and other public areas have also been affected, raising concerns about the safety of children and the broader community.

Long-Term Health Concerns: The Impact on Residents and First Responders

Exposure to the released chemicals poses significant long-term health risks to residents and first responders. The potential health effects of vinyl chloride exposure, for instance, are well-documented and include an increased risk of several types of cancer, liver damage, and other serious health issues. Beyond vinyl chloride, other chemicals released during the Ohio derailment present their own unique health threats.

Residents and first responders have reported a range of health problems, including:

  • Respiratory issues: Coughing, shortness of breath, and other respiratory problems have been widely reported.
  • Neurological problems: Headaches, dizziness, and cognitive impairment have also been observed in affected individuals.
  • Cancer risks: The long-term exposure to carcinogens released during the derailment raises significant concerns about future cancer diagnoses.

Environmental Impact: The Lingering Threat to the Ecosystem

The Ohio derailment's environmental consequences extend beyond immediate contamination. Local water sources, soil, and air quality have all been severely impacted, with potential long-term effects on the ecosystem. The "environmental impact Ohio derailment" is a significant and continuing problem.

The environmental consequences include:

  • Water contamination levels: Testing has revealed elevated levels of contaminants in local water sources, raising concerns about drinking water safety and the health of aquatic life.
  • Soil contamination testing results: Analysis of soil samples has shown widespread contamination, impacting plant life and potentially leaching into groundwater over time.
  • Impact on wildlife: Reports of dead and sick animals indicate the harmful effects of the released chemicals on local wildlife populations.
